Fall Numbers

Total graduate students at Hood College for Fall 2013: 1006 (full time 140 and part time 866).

The Master's degree program in Computer Science welcome seven new students from Russia, Pakistan, and US States of Maryland, Pennsylvania and Virginia.

Student Working on Reading Recommendation System

Computer Science student Taylor  Kulp designed and implemented a data mining system of reading recommendations.  In this work, Taylor collected the collection of Project Gutenberg.  It will offer a list of 5 interesting books to read next, given a book you like.
